Aubrey Lee Brooks Foundation
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 1,949,950 | 841,688 | 1,108,262 | 373.1 | 0% |
| 2012 | 2,106,770 | 923,938 | 1,182,832 | 320.7 | 0% |
| 2013 | 1,864,924 | 995,233 | 869,691 | 316.3 | 0% |
| 2014 | 1,866,720 | 1,039,603 | 827,117 | 334.0 | 0% |
| 2015 | 2,150,643 | 1,101,895 | 1,048,748 | 304.0 | 0% |
| 2016 | 732,850 | 1,035,928 | −303,078 | 304.3 | 0% |
| 2017 | 2,235,752 | 994,117 | 1,241,635 | 342.4 | 0% |
| 2018 | 1,411,636 | 1,022,423 | 389,213 | 351.7 | 0% |
| 2019 | 1,373,691 | 1,140,594 | 233,097 | 322.5 | 0% |
| 2020 | 1,256,720 | 1,003,650 | 253,070 | 362.7 | 0% |
| 2021 | 2,476,084 | 1,146,596 | 1,329,488 | 396.5 | 0% |
| 2022 | 2,696,989 | 1,177,276 | 1,519,713 | 326.6 | 0% |
| 2023 | 940,010 | 865,279 | 74,731 | 474.1 | 0%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ization brought in $74,731 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 474.1 months of spending, up from 373.1 in 2011. Staff pay was 0% of spending. $34,185,136 of its net assets are donor-restricted.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023.
